Information system development for maintenance work of green buildings in Indonesia

Abstract

Building maintenance is an activity of maintaining the reliability of buildings, infrastructure and facilities to have the proper functions and are not damaged quickly. The main goal is to manage a building and its grounds, as well as customize needs for the facility and achieve the reliability requirements of building (comfort, safety, health and convenience). The problem is that the current condition of building maintenance is generally still conventional. As a result, the building maintenance process tends to be slow, often neglected, and can often result in insignificant additional costs. For example, the condition of a tempered glass was dirty and dusty conditions, then this will disrupt the lighting in the room, so that electricity will increase while the functional value of green buildings decreases. This certainly contradicts to the principle of green building that carries Energy Efficiency & Conservation/EEC, which is caused by non-maximization of one green building's components especiall in architecture components. The purpose of this research is to improve the performance of maintenace work to green buildings in state's buildings for architecture components. The research methods used are literature study, data analysis and case studies of information systems development. Minister of Public work regulation 24/2008 are used as a Guidelines for Building Maintenance which are then integrated into the Information System-WEB. By developing an information system for maintenance, the performance of Architecture Components in green building will be achieved 4 points from building requirements and reduce the possibilities damage in future especially for plafond and tempered glass damage. The results of this studies is a web-shaped information system that is useful for state agencies and others in carrying out the work of maintaining a green buildings, especially in the architecture component.
